- 1 Open a terminal (Applications -> Accessories -> Terminal)
- 2 In the terminal type "sudo gparted" without the quotes
- 3 In GParted, click on your Windows partition.
- 4 Choose "Resize"
- 5 Make it the size you want it to be
- 6 Hit OK or Apply
- 7 Click on the unallocated space
- 8 Click "New"
- 9 Make this partition's size be 1 or 2 times the amount of RAM you have. This is for your swap (pagefile)
- 10 Click OK
- 11 Click the rest of the unallocated space
- 12 Click "New"
- 13 Choose ext3 for the filesystem
- 14 Click Apply
- 15 Start the Installer
- 16 When you reach the part about partitioning, choose "manual partition"
- 17 Click on the partition that corresponds to your memory size (the swap one)
- 18 Click the edit button
- 19 Mark it to be used as swap
- 20 Click OK
- 21 Click the other partition
- 22 Click edit
- 23 Mark it to be used as ext3
- 24 Make it's mount point just a / (it's a choice in the drop-down menu)
- 25 Click OK
- 26 Click the checkbox on the line which is mounted as / if the checkbox isn't checked
- 27 Click the "Next" "Forward" or "OK" button to move on
